You’ve heard this story of the decline of church attendance in America, haven’t you? Fewer people are walking into churches on Sunday mornings. Fewer joining. And fewer believe their grandparent’s view of God—or accept—that the Bible is without error. But what if there’s something else going on? Something rather remarkable happening that isn’t reflected in those sad headlines. What if many are rejected by a certain kind of church but are actually on a serious quest to find God, and fill that void in their heart? Today, Joe Watkins speaks with Craig Springer, a Barna Research Vice President, who worked on this research project. He’s also written a book called “How to Revive Evangelism”—his take on how to share your faith in a world that feels like it’s moved past God and religious belief. (original airdate 3-10-23)
